    LAX has a shuttle to Union Station downtown for (I believe) $7 one way. Its direct. I've used it and works well. Just stay downtown. The subway will run until 2AM the days you are here anyway. I live in the area. Its fun and not as bad as people make it out to be.

    The O Hotel and the Ritz Miler are also "boutique" hotels. Nothing fancy about the Milner but its close to Staples and the subway.


    Maybe grab breakfast at Nickel Diner on Main Street. They have some great French Toast and the Bacon Doughnut is really good too.

    The Luxe is right across the street from the Stape, and is a nice place. Parking is $20. Plus if you get your tickets from Barry's Tickets, there is a outlet for them in the lobby.

    I'd also recommend the Nickel Diner. The food is great, but it's a little to far to walk there from the Luxe. But there's a parking lot next to the place.
